To say what you are, i.e. what profession you have, we say Dw i'n ...'
The pattern for 'I'm retired' is a little different; we say:Dw i wedi ymddeolSometimes we change the order of the words around for the purpose of emphasis. This sentence emphasises the fact that you're a teacher. i.e. It is a Teacher that I am.You can't use this pattern for talking about places of work, or for saying that you're retired.
